I thought this set up was for just water.  And so lets see some new dino numbers.

It is setup for water.

Hence, why I'm starting off with a very mild 10% mix.

I still want it for the intended purpose, cooling EGT's so I can run more fuel.

What I'm messing with is timing and using the mix to be able to run as much timing and duration as possible and not have detonation and presure spikes.

While I've not ran water/meth, the optimal power mix I've read is 51/49 respectively.  I've heard a many of people simply use the straight washing fluid in them.  Course that's a lower ratio, but much safer.  Thanks for posting up your findings.  It seems the injection really only causes the EGT's to pause.

The higher concentration works good if you are realy looking for it as a power adder. I'm not so much looking for it as power adder as I am the cooling effects so that I can run more timing and duration and not have detonation issues.

The biggest problem with running it in a concentration that high is the cylinder pressure spikes. With as much boost as I'm pushing and the fact that the alcohol has a flash point of like 120*, I don't wanna throw it in there and have detonation issues. That's why I'm running such a low concentration right now.

Each tank I'm gonna bump it up by 5% concentration until I see something I don't like.

I've got an AquaMist system on my car and run the washer fluid staight.  I don't notice a lot of increased power but I can turn the boost up and egt's stay well under control.  If you live in a hot weather climate these are great for summer time.

The water / meth by itself, the way I have it set, is not gonna be much of a power adder.

What it will do is allow me to turn the Edge up and run that. That's my main use for the water is to control EGT and act as a retardant to detonation from timing/boost/rail pressure.

My dyno numbers are using the Smarty alone, I didn't use the Edge at all on the 700+ runs.

From the previous runs, when I turn the Edge up, I have appox 40 - 60 more HP on tap.

So, we'll see how it goes.

Main thing is keeping the EGT's and detonation in check.
